Shera Energy Limited (NSE:SHERA)
India flag India · Delayed Price · Currency is INR
138.50
-4.00 (-2.81%)
At close: Jul 17, 2025

Shera Energy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202019
Period Ending
Jul '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019
3,3853,1231,356---
Upgrade
Market Cap Growth
30.43%130.34%----
Upgrade
Enterprise Value
5,1734,3602,473---
Upgrade
Last Close Price
138.50137.0559.50---
Upgrade
PE Ratio
21.7122.2314.89---
Upgrade
PS Ratio
0.280.360.20---
Upgrade
PB Ratio
2.172.451.26---
Upgrade
P/TBV Ratio
3.082.951.54---
Upgrade
P/FCF Ratio
-12.8019.26---
Upgrade
P/OCF Ratio
-8.1810.71---
Upgrade
EV/Sales Ratio
0.430.500.36---
Upgrade
EV/EBITDA Ratio
9.158.546.34---
Upgrade
EV/EBIT Ratio
10.249.527.20---
Upgrade
EV/FCF Ratio
-17.8835.12---
Upgrade
Debt / Equity Ratio
0.971.061.151.551.521.69
Upgrade
Debt / EBITDA Ratio
2.682.643.163.543.283.74
Upgrade
Debt / FCF Ratio
-5.5617.6213.893.9712.94
Upgrade
Asset Turnover
-2.141.991.691.481.60
Upgrade
Inventory Turnover
-4.394.203.904.376.15
Upgrade
Quick Ratio
-0.490.490.430.510.65
Upgrade
Current Ratio
-1.311.311.201.181.13
Upgrade
Return on Equity (ROE)
-11.94%9.89%9.04%7.34%7.09%
Upgrade
Return on Assets (ROA)
-6.99%6.13%5.81%6.03%5.99%
Upgrade
Return on Capital (ROIC)
11.69%11.57%10.05%9.68%9.76%9.21%
Upgrade
Return on Capital Employed (ROCE)
-25.50%22.00%22.80%23.00%22.70%
Upgrade
Earnings Yield
4.94%4.50%6.72%---
Upgrade
FCF Yield
-7.81%5.19%---
Upgrade
Buyback Yield / Dilution
-1.33%-11.62%-2.38%0.00%--
Upgrade
Updated Jan 29,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.